Step-by-Step Guide: Hang Your Dorm Room Curtains With Ease

Follow these simple steps to hang your curtains and create a beautiful ambiance in your dorm room:

Step 1: Measure Your Windows and Choose the Right Curtains

Before you start hanging your curtains, measure the width and length of your window. This will help you determine the curtain size you need. Consider the style and color scheme of your dorm room when selecting your curtains to ensure they complement your overall décor. Don’t be afraid to opt for bold patterns or vibrant hues to make a statement!

Step 2: Purchase the Necessary Supplies

Make a list of the supplies you’ll need to hang your curtains. Typically, this includes curtain rods, brackets, screws, a drill, a level, a tape measure, and curtains rings or clips. You can find these items at home improvement stores or online retailers. Don’t forget to check if your dormitory has any specific requirements or restrictions regarding curtain installation.

Step 3: Find the Right Placement for Your Curtain Rods

Using a tape measure, determine the desired height for your curtain rods. Generally, they should be mounted a few inches above your window frame for an elegant look. Once you’ve decided on the height, mark the spots where you’ll be drilling the holes for the brackets. Use a level to ensure your marks are straight.

Step 4: Install the Curtain Rod Brackets

Using a drill and the appropriate screws, attach the curtain rod brackets to the wall. Make s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for proper installation. Double-check that the brackets are secure before moving on to the next step.

Step 5: Hang the Curtains

If using curtain rings, thread them onto the curtain rod before carefully placing the rod onto the installed brackets. Gently pull the curtains across the rod, ensuring they are evenly distributed. Secure the curtains in place by fastening the curtain rings or clips. Step back and admire your newly hung curtains!

Things You Should Know before Hanging Your Dorm Room Curtains

Here are three important things to consider before hanging your curtains:

  • Curtain length: Choose curtains that are long enough to reach the floor or create a stylish puddle effect. This will give your dorm room a luxurious and sophisticated look.
  • Dorm policy: Check with your dormitory’s rules and regulations regarding curtains. Some dorms may have restrictions on the type of curtain rods or hanging methods allowed. It’s always better to be informed and avoid any unnecessary consequences.
  • Curtain maintenance: Keep in mind that curtains can gather dust over time. Regularly vacuum or shake them out to maintain their cleanliness and freshness.
  • Tips for Hanging Your Dorm Room Curtains Like a Pro

    Follow these expert tips to ensure your curtains are hung perfectly:

  • Use a stud finder: If possible, mount your curtain rod brackets onto wall studs for extra stability. This will prevent the brackets from loosening over time.
  • Choose the right hardware: Select curtain rods and brackets that match the weight of your curtains. Heavier curtains may require sturdier hardware to prevent sagging or falling.
  • Iron or steam your curtains: Before hanging your curtains, remove any wrinkles or creases by ironing or steaming them. This will give them a polished and professional look.
  • Consider blackout curtains: If you want to block out excessive light and achieve complete privacy, opt for blackout curtains. They are particularly useful if you have early morning classes or need to sleep during the day.
  • Accessorize with tiebacks: Add a stylish touch to your curtains by incorporating tiebacks. These decorative accessories allow you to hold the curtains to the sides and let natural light filter into your dorm room.
  • Frequently Asked Questions about Hanging Dorm Room Curtains

    1. Can I hang curtains without drilling?

    Although drilling is the most secure method for hanging curtains, you can explore alternative solutions such as tension rods, adhesive hooks, or magnetic rods. These options are suitable for dormitories with strict rules against drilling.

    2. How do I clean my curtains?

    The cleaning instructions for your curtains will depend on the fabric. It’s recommended to check the care label before proceeding. Most curtains can be machine washed on a gentle cycle. However, delicate fabrics may require dry cleaning or spot cleaning.

    3. Can I hang curtains on a bunk bed?

    Yes, you can hang curtains on a bunk bed to create a private and cozy space. Simply install a curtain rod between the upper and lower bunks and follow the same steps outlined in the guide.

    4. Should I match my curtains to my bedding?

    While matching curtains and bedding can create a cohesive look, it’s not essential. You can mix and match patterns, colors, or textures to add visual interest and personalize your dorm room.

    5. How can I make my curtains look fuller?

    To make your curtains appear fuller, choose panels that are wider than the width of your window. This will allow for extra fabric to gather when the curtains are closed, creating a more luxurious and voluminous look.
